Hi guys,
I'm new here and would like to ask for an advice. I was stupid enough to sign up with Finnair Plus and accumulated 16,500 points. I also have AAdvantage, OnePass and SkyMiles accounts. It is impossible to transfer points unless I have 20,000 and even then the exchange rate is ridiculous (like 10,000 Priority Club points for 20,000 FP points :( ). So, would you suggest what could I possibly do with those rather then just sticking them in the obvious place? There's an Avis offer for 3 days over the weekend for 20,000 FP, do you think this would be possible to get a car for 4 days for these points and a $100 Avis voucher? Thanks in advance.

(I still prefer to fly to Europe on Finnair though. The service is much better then AA or BA, for example. But I collect all 100% miles to my AA).

What I would is that I'd collect 3.5k more to the AY account, then I'd use the 20k to upgrade intra Europe rtn flight.

Yes, an upgrade would probably be the best value to aim for. But apart from that:

Use the points for lowering the price of your ticket with the new "anytime award" (for example, to pay for the difference between the cheapest and a more flexible fare) or money+points offers.

Buy a set of two cappuccino cups (https://www.finnairplusshop.com/product_info.php?manufacturers_id=10&products_id=90&language=en) at the Finnair shop (a value of whoppin' 46 euros for 16100 points). :rolleyes:

Edit: looking at the delivery costs, you'd better buy something really cheap in order to have points left to pay for postage.

You can use 10K points to upgrade a one-way European flight (or even less for an intra-Scandinavia one) - that's the best value there is.l

WilcoRoger
Oct 30, 09, 2:28 am
If you have under-18 kids, intra-Scandinavian r/t is 10k points.

Intra-EU o/w upg is also 10k

I think Hertz upg voucher (?) is 10k

I've never used F+ points for hotel vouchers but would actually be interested in hearing if there is any value in that? I might consider using some in Germany if it is possible.

You can exchange AY+ points to Priority Club (PC) points at 2:1 (not a great rate) and use those points at any ICHG property (Intercontinental, Crowne Plaza, Holiday Inn, etc) worldwide (also in Germany) The cherry on top of the cake is that points thus transferred actually count towards PC status :)

I haven't used the hotel award certs, but I seem to remember that they are mostly for domestic hotels

I would not recommend either choice too much. The "tapas" in that particular wine bar do not seem to be too interesting and the SSP run longhaul lounge is nothing special. You won't get access to the new ViaHelsinki lounge with F+ points AFAIK.

I just can't see wasting any more miles for this program. Even if I reach 20,000 there're still no reasonable redeeming options for me.

Well, the ICHG hotel vouchers seem to be 20.000 points each as WilcoRoger mentioned. I dug a bit deeper into this and it looks liike taking between 1-2 months for the whole process so it's only usable for trips planned well in advance.

Well, the ICHG hotel vouchers seem to be 20.000 points each as WilcoRoger mentioned. I dug a bit deeper into this and it looks liike taking between 1-2 months for the whole process so it's only usable for trips planned well in advance.

I used this option once - I told the AY+ service lady that I need those points transferred asap. Lo and behold, within a week they were on my PC account.
